This is my second M&P the first a 340 revolver and my first large frame semi-auto in 9.

M&P 9
Pro Series
*26 ounces
*18 rounds total
*5 inch barrel
• 4-5-1/2 lb. Smooth Trigger Pull
• Novak® Fiber Optic Green Front Sight
• Novak® Designed Reduced Glare Rear Sight
• Increased Sight Radius

Nice feel and a crisp break on the Pro Trigger.
